The innovation vs. security dilemma

Data protection isn’t about restriction; it’s about enabling smarter, safer business outcomes. However, risk concerns often leave sensitive data siloed in isolated systems, governed by strict access controls or manually de-identified in ways that break downstream analytics. This creates friction across the enterprise:

  • Slower innovation cycles: Teams often spend weeks waiting for access to the data they need–and sometimes never get it at all. Instead of bringing valuable insights to the business quickly, they get stuck obtaining permissions, extracting, transforming and validating fragmented datasets that are missing key fields or context. 

  • Reduced model accuracy: When data is stripped or masked excessively, models train on biased or incomplete distributions. That can lead to outcomes like false negatives in fraud detection or mis-personalized customer interactions. 

  • Data trust erodes: When teams work with redacted or incomplete datasets, they lose confidence in the insights they deliver. Executives might hesitate to act on AI-driven recommendations because they know the underlying data is only partially representative, slowing adoption of new solutions. 

  • Missed opportunities: Every day a business underleverages one of its most strategic assets is a day it misses valuable product and customer insights. Over time, this gap can grow, leaving enterprises trailing competitors who have unlocked data safely and put it to work.

The challenge for today’s executives shouldn’t be choosing between security and innovation. It’s finding a way to make them work together. How do you unlock the full value of sensitive data while keeping it governed, protected and available at the speed your business needs?

A proven approach: tokenization

At Capital One, data is in our DNA. More than a decade ago, Capital One began a transformation to reinvent our technology operating model to enable the agility and innovation we needed to set the pace in the market. We moved fully to the public cloud, modernized our infrastructure and adopted open source technologies. As our cloud environment matured, we recognized the need for a solution that could protect sensitive data while still making it available to the systems and people who relied on it. 

The approach that met those requirements was tokenization. Unlike encryption or masking, tokenization is purpose-built for scenarios where data needs to stay usable (see our Beyond Encryption white paper). Encryption secures data but often requires decryption before use which introduces risk and latency. Masking obscures data for non-privileged users but can destroy relationships between data elements, making it less valuable for analytics or AI training. 

Tokenization solves these challenges by replacing sensitive data with format-preserving tokens, allowing systems to operate as if they were using the real data but without exposing the underlying values. This keeps sensitive data secure at the source while preserving the relationships needed for analytics and AI, reducing audit scope and simplifying governance. 

When we could not find a solution with the performance, flexibility and scale our business required, we built our own. That internal solution served as the inspiration for Databolt, our commercial-grade data tokenization offering.

How Databolt and Snowflake are modernizing data security

Databolt was built to help companies protect their most sensitive data. We partnered with Snowflake to make it even easier for enterprises to unlock that data safely, preserve the context AI models need to deliver accurate, reliable results and integrate those protections seamlessly into existing infrastructure. 

Databolt is the first tokenization solution to natively integrate with Snowflake through Snowpark Container Services (SPCS), enabling tokenization to run directly within a customer’s Snowflake environment. This architecture delivers four key advantages for enterprises modernizing their data security strategy:

  • Simplified governance: Databolt aligns with existing Snowflake roles and permissions, streamlining access governance and avoiding the need for new policies or manual reconfiguration. 

  • Enhanced security: Sensitive data never leaves Snowflake’s trust boundaries, meaning all tokenization operations happen inside Snowflake’s environment, reducing exposure risk and simplifying governance. 

  • Scalability with minimal overhead: Snowflake’s fully managed compute scales automatically to meet workload demand, allowing Databolt to deliver performance at enterprise-scale without adding operational complexity. 

  • Ease of deployment: Databolt can be installed from the Snowflake marketplace and configured in about 30 minutes with minimal technical effort.
